What is TTCN-3?
TTCN: Testing and Test Control Notation Language to write detailed test specifications Standardized by ETSI (ES 201 873 series) and
ITU-T (Z.140 series).
Domains Mobile communications (GSM, 3G, TETRA, SmartCard)
and wireless LANs (WiMAX) Middleware platforms (CORBA, CCM, EJB, WebServices) Internet protocols (IPv6, SIGTRAN, SIP) Automotive (MOST, CAN, FlexRay)
